Description
United Way of East Central Iowa’s service area is five counties: Benton, Cedar, Iowa, Jones, and Linn counties. They work to understand people they serve at the county, city, and neighborhood level and improve well-being in each area.

Program areas at UWECI

United Way of East Central Iowa (uweci) helps to fund nonprofit programs in their five-county area that support their strategic focus areas of building economic mobility, fostering childhood success, improving access to healthcare and supporting safety net services. Investments in these nonprofit partners are determined on a three-year cycle by the organization's solutions teams and accountability review team, which are made up of community-based volunteers.
The human services campus, a disregarded entity of uweci, owns and operates a facility home to several local nonprofit agencies focused on providing health and human services. Nonprofit agencies housed in this 65,000-square-foot building serve thousands of clients making a daily impact within our five-county region of linn, benton, cedar, Iowa and jones counties that is well beyond the reach of just cedar rapids. The facility's conference and training rooms are available for community use, and the location is conveniently accessible by car, bicycle, on foot, or via public transportation. The goal of this shared facility is to provide low-cost leases to nonprofit agencies so that more resources can be spent on service delivery to client. This is achieved by renting out space to these agencies at 50% of the market rental rate.
Uweci is focused on connecting with the community to get involved via United Way through volunteering, investing and advocating efforts that align with their unite to inspire strategic focus areas. Their impact in the community includes connecting volunteers in rural areas through their volunteer centers throughout their five-county area, the vita (volunteer income tax assistance) program which provides free tax preparation to qualified individuals utilizing community volunteers, as well as advocacy work through their civic circle and women United leadership society as well as many other initiatives.
